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Sheet Mental Workers Local 545 Training Fund showing financial trends over 14 years of public records:
Over 14 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2024), Sheet Mental Workers Local 545 Training Fund's revenue has grown by 61.1%, moving from $36K to $57K. Total assets increased by 194.2% over the same period, from $21K to $61K. Total functional expenses rose by 56.6%, from $32K to $50K. In its most recent filing year (2024), Sheet Mental Workers Local 545 Training Fund reported a surplus of $8K, with revenue exceeding expenses.
| Year | Revenue | Expenses | Assets | Liabilities | Officer Comp. % |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| $57K | $50K | $61K | $0 | — | — |
| 2023 | $41K | $43K | $54K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2022 | $38K | $23K | $56K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2021 | $35K | $18K | $41K | $0 | — | — |
| 2020 | $34K | $33K | $24K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2019 | $32K | $31K | $23K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2018 | $44K | $35K | $22K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2017 | $24K | $29K | $13K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2016 | $29K | $34K | $18K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2015 | $31K | $36K | $22K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2014 | $39K | $33K | $27K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2013 | $36K | $34K | $21K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2012 | $34K | $36K | $19K | $0 | — | View 990 |
| 2011 | $36K | $32K | $21K | $0 | — | View 990 |
